## Deployment

Tilefetch-D runs as a single container behind the Varnholm edge proxy. No inbound ports besides 8443. It prefetches map tiles for the Karsby region on a fixed schedule; outbound traffic is limited to the internal tile store. Rotate the fetch token quarterly. Review egress rules before each release. The runtime reads its settings from the mounted config volume, reproduced below for audit.

deployment values, bahop-tahog:
[kasvan]
port = 11211
team = kasdor
host = kasvan.orvexforge.example
region = lower-3
access_code = ac_76e68d
timeout_ms = 2000

Mira — wellness room on Level 3 is booked for the night-shift quiet hour, 02:00–03:00, under the Calder team. Lights are on a timer; override switch is inside the door. Please wipe down the mats after. The room locks after 22:00, so you'll need the door code, which follows.

staff pass of fajof-fawif = bdg-ES-2

## Artifact Signing — SDK Parity Notes (Weekly Sync)

Kestrel SDK for Android reached parity with the Swift client this sprint: offline queueing, batched telemetry, and retry semantics now match. Both SDKs ship as signed artifacts from the same pipeline. Remaining gap: background sync throttling, targeted next sprint. Verify both release bundles before tagging. Both artifacts validate against the shared signing key below.

signing key of kawig-fafog = bky19_6Fypv1qws7J8qJtaYjX